Free outdoor dining furniture on offer to community groups As hospitality venues get back to business after Coronavirus restrictions, the Corangamite Shire is donating its temporary picnic settings to community groups. In October last year Council received $250,000 from the State Government's Outdoor Dining Package to buy the settings and provide more socially distanced outdoor dining options. With the help of Men's Sheds across the Shire, more than 70 settings were built and placed in all towns across the Shire. Safety upgrade set to commence for important Warrnambool roundabout The roundabout at the intersection of Banyan Street, Merri Street and Pertobe Road in Warrnambool, is in line for safety upgrades to make it safer for motorists, cyclists and pedestrians. The project is funded via the Federal Government’s Blackspot Program and the Warrnambool City Council.
